How Jawaker Really Works: Client–Server Architecture and Anti‑Cheat Logic
To understand why real Jawaker cheats for free Tokens do not exist, you need a basic idea of how the game is built.
Server‑Side Currency Management
Jawaker is an online game that runs on a classic client–server model:
The client is the app on your phone, tablet, or in your browser. It shows graphics, menus, and animations.
The server is Jawaker’s central system, which stores your account data, match history, and, most importantly, your Tokens and other valuable resources.
All premium currency, including Tokens, is saved and validated on Jawaker’s servers. When you finish a match, buy a package, or complete an in‑game event, the server updates your Token balance. The client only displays that balance; it does not control it.
Because of this design:
Editing values on your own device does not change the real amount of Tokens held in your account.
Every Token transaction is checked against server rules and logs.
Suspicious changes can trigger automatic anti‑cheat systems and manual reviews.
Why Local Memory Editors and Trainers Fail
Some websites and videos claim you can use memory editors or trainers to add infinite Tokens in Jawaker. In older, purely offline games, editing local memory could temporarily change your resources. But for a server‑authoritative online game like Jawaker, that approach is ineffective.
Here is why local cheats don’t work for Tokens:
The real Token balance is stored on the server, not in your local memory.
Even if a memory editor displays a fake higher balance on your screen, the server will not recognise it.
As soon as you reconnect, refresh, or attempt a transaction, the client is forced to resynchronise with the server.
The server will overwrite your fake value with the correct, authorised Token amount.
In short, you might see screenshots or videos where numbers change, but those are client‑side illusions. The server remains the single source of truth, and it will not grant you spendable Tokens unless they are legitimately earned or purchased.
Server‑Side Validation and Anti‑Fraud Systems
Jawaker, like most serious online games, uses multiple layers of security to protect its economy:
Server‑side validation: every gain or loss of Tokens is checked against permitted actions (wins, purchases, rewards).
Rate limits and patterns: unusual spikes in Tokens or repeated suspicious actions can trigger alerts.
Integrity checks: tampered packets or manipulated requests are rejected.
Ban and restriction tools: accounts linked to cheating or fraudulent behaviour can be suspended or permanently banned.
These systems are in place to keep the marketplace fair and to protect both honest players and the developers. Understanding this architecture is crucial: any website promising instant free Tokens through “secret cheats” is essentially claiming to break a hardened server‑side economy, which is not realistically achievable with simple tools.
The Hidden Danger of Third‑Party Online Generators and Fake Cheats
While technical cheats for genuine Tokens are not viable, the demand for free currency has created a different kind of problem: scam sites. Many players looking for Jawaker cheats or free Tokens are exposed to dangerous third‑party services.
How Fake Jawaker Generators Work
You may have seen pages labelled as:
"Jawaker Token generator"
"Jawaker free Tokens no verification"
"Unlimited Tokens for Jawaker"
These sites usually follow a predictable pattern:
They imitate an “online tool” interface, asking for your username or ID.
They show fake progress bars and logs, pretending to connect to Jawaker servers.
At the end, they ask you to complete surveys, install apps, or submit personal details to “unlock” the Tokens.
No real Tokens are ever credited to your account, because the site has no connection to Jawaker’s servers.
Behind the scenes, the operator earns money from your survey completions, installations, or data — while you receive nothing.
Phishing and Data Theft Risks
Some Jawaker cheat and free Token websites go even further and attempt to steal your accounts or personal data:
Fake login forms: they copy the design of official login pages to capture your email and password.
Malicious downloads: files advertised as “cheats” may contain keyloggers, remote‑access tools, or other malware.
Account takeovers: once scammers have your credentials, they can log into your Jawaker account, change details, or resell it.
Sharing your login information or installing unknown software for the sake of “free Tokens” exposes you to serious security risks that go far beyond the game.
CPA Traps and Endless “Verification” Loops
Many generator sites rely on CPA (cost‑per‑action) offers. They earn revenue each time a visitor:
Completes a survey.
Registers for a trial.
Installs an app or browser extension.
The typical flow looks like this:
The site promises free Tokens after a quick verification step.
You are redirected through a chain of offers, each asking for more data or more actions.
At the end, there is no integration with Jawaker’s servers, so no Tokens are delivered.
From the publisher’s perspective, you are just a monetised lead. From your perspective, you have wasted time, shared data, and possibly subscribed to unwanted services — for zero in‑game benefit.
Risk of Account Bans and Reputational Damage
Even if a third‑party site offered some form of exploit (which is highly unlikely), using it would almost certainly violate Jawaker’s terms of service. Consequences can include:
Temporary suspensions while your account is investigated.
Permanent bans, resulting in loss of all progress and purchases.
Damage to your reputation if your username is associated with cheating.
The cost of losing a well‑developed account is far greater than any short‑term advantage a supposed “cheat” might bring. Responsible players treat their accounts like digital assets and protect them accordingly.
